Josh explores a new approach to Indigenous culture and farming, combining ancient knowledge and practices with new technology and insights.
Covering Josh’s own family history on Worimi Country that was captured in the journals of the Australian Agricultural Company, and yarns about the farming that has always and continues to take place on that country. Josh demonstrates that Indigenous culture is not static. He seeks to provide a new understanding that Australians, as a nation of farmers and land managers, need to develop our agricultural system into one where Indigenous and Western knowledges converge.
Josh explores what it means to be an Aboriginal person today, what it means to be a farmer and even what it means to say you are Australian.
